226e.Net,企业信息化人员的学习与交流平台! 欢迎您:[ ]
  您的位置: 首页 >> 文章首页 >> 技术中心 >> 网络建设 >>       

同时上千人在线的Drupal更新到6.0 beta 1

作者:老刘    来源:赛迪网-技术社区    日期:2007-9-27 20:55:36   

Drupal是一个功能强大的CMS,在功能设计上它仿照了phpnuke,xoops等的模块化方式,界面上仿照了blog模式。这个程序以极少的代码实现了非常强大的功能。很多人用“神奇”两个字来形容它,它是一个完全开放源代码的程序,所以吸引了众多PHP爱好者的目光,很多PHP高手参与了它的开发行列中来了,开发速度非常块,几乎两个月出一个新版本,modules和skins也越来越多。从官方站点有时上千人的在线情况就可以看出它的受欢迎程度。

下载地址:http://drupal.org/drupal-6.0-beta1

更新日志

Drupal 6.0 beta 1, 2007-09-14

- New, faster and better menu system.

- New watchdog as a hook functionality.

* New hook_watchdog that can be implemented by any module to route log

messages to various destinations.

* Expands the severity levels from 3 (Error, Warning, Notice) to the 8

levels defined in RFC 3164.

* The watchdog module is now called dblog, and is optional, but enabled by

default in the default install profile.

* Extended the database log module so log messages can be filtered.

* Added syslog module: useful for monitoring large Drupal installations.

- Added optional e-mail notifications when users are approved, blocked, or

deleted.

- Added versioning support to categories by associating them with node

revisions.

- Drupal works with error reporting set to E_ALL.

- Added scripts/drupal.sh to execute Drupal code from the command line. Useful

to use Drupal as a framework to build command-line tools.

- Made signature support optional and made it possible to theme signatures.

- Made it possible to filter the URL aliases on the URL alias administration

screen.

- Language system improvements:

* Support for right to left languages.

* Language detection based on parts of the URL.

* Browser based language detection.

* Made it possible to specify a node's language.

* Support for translating posts on the site to different languages.

* Language dependent path aliases.

* Automatically import translations when enabling new modules.

* Automatically import translations when adding a new language.

* JavaScript interface translation.

* Automatically import a module's translation upon enabling that module.

- Moved "PHP input filter" to a stand-alone module so it can be deleted for

security reasons.

- Usability:

* Improved handling of teasers in posts.

* Added sticky table headers.

* Check for clean URL support automatically with JavaScript.

* Removed default/settings.php. Instead the installer will create it from

default.settings.php.

* Made it possible to configure your own date formats.

* Remember anonymous comment posters.

* Only allow modules and themes to be enabled that have explicitly been

ported to the right core API version.

* Can now specify the minimum PHP version required for a module within the

.info file.

* Dynamically check password strength and confirmation.

- Theme system:

* Added .info files to themes and made it easier to specify regions and

features.

* Added theme registry: modules can directly provide .tpl.php files for

their themes without having to create theme_ functions.

* Used the Garland theme for the installation and maintenance pages.

* Added theme preprocess functions for themes that are templates.

* Added support for themeable functions in JavaScript.

- Refactored update.php to a generic batch API to be able to run time consuming

operations in multiple subsequent HTTP requests.

- Installer:

* Themed the installer with the Garland theme.

* Added form to provide initial site information during installation.

* Added ability to provide extra installation steps programmatically.

* Made it possible to import interface translations at install time.

- Added the HTML corrector filter:

* Fixes faulty and chopped off HTML in postings.

* Tags are now automatically closed at the end of the teaser.

- Performance:

* Made it easier to conditionally load include files and split up many core

modules.

* Added a JavaScript aggregator and compressor.

* Added block-level caching, improving performance for both authenticated

and anonymous users.

* Made Drupal work correctly when running behind a reverse proxy like

Squid or Pound.

- File handling improvements:

* Entries in the files table are now keyed to a user, and not a node.

* Added re-usable validation functions to check for uploaded file sizes,

extensions, and image resolution.

* Added ability to create and remove temporary files during a cron job.

- Forum improvements:

* Any node type may be posted in a forum.

- Added support for OpenID.

- Added support for triggering configurable actions.

- Added the Update status module to automatically check for available updates

and warn sites if they are missing security updates or newer versions.

- Upgraded the core JavaScript library to jQuery version 1.2.

- Added a new Schema API, which provides built-in support for core and

contributed modules to work with databases other than MySQL.

 

上一篇: 接入技术 我国的有线电视宽带Cable Modem
下一篇: 网管快去申请吧 90天免费的小红伞安全套装

返回栏目   论坛讨论
相关文章
版权与免责声明:
本站部分稿件来源于其他媒体,本站转载是为传播更多的信息,此类稿件仅代表作者个人或来源机构观点,并不代表本站观点,版权归作者或来源机构所有,如果您有任何版权方面问题,请联系我们,我们将马上进行整理。
站内搜索   

本类排行
本类推荐